How they compare
New Zealand currently reports 2.3% against 1.6% in Cyprus, a difference of 0.7%.
That makes New Zealand's figure about 1.4 times Cyprus's.
The two have swapped places 2 times across 26 shared years of data; in 2000 it was New Zealand ahead.
Cyprus ranks 183rd and New Zealand ranks 180th of 206 countries.
Across the 3 decades both report, Cyprus averaged higher in 2 and New Zealand in 1.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Cyprus | New Zealand |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 9.0% | 11.2% | 2.2% | New Zealand |
| 2010s | 7.4% | 3.9% | 3.5% | Cyprus |
| 2020s | 3.5% | 2.8% | 0.7% | Cyprus |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
